CORVALLIS — Behind the swift performance of Stephen Delaney, the Viking track and field team took second with a score of 75 behind powerhouse Darby’s 100 points.
Delaney won the 200-meter run, 110-meter hurdles, 300-meter hurdles and was second in the 400. Teammate Tra Ludeman was second in the 110-meter hurdles, and Kail Pope was fifth in the 300-meter hurdles. Webb O’Neill took the pole vault event with a height of 13 feet, 3 inches and was sixth in the triple jump.
The team of Stephen Delaney, Tyler Delaney, Ludeman and Jacen Peterson won the 400-meter relay in a time of 45.47.
“I’m ready to see where we stack up against the rest of the state,” said Charlo head coach Bret Thompson.
Arlee’s Zack Carver was third in the 100-meter run and fourth in the 200. Sam Nelson was fifth in the long jump with a leap of 19 feet, 7 inches. Donovan McDonald was fourth in the 3,200-meter run with a time of 10:47.31.
On the girls’ side, the Lady Vikings placed fourth as a team with 46.5 points.
Deondra Brown was fourth in the 100 and fifth in the 200. Rachel Hoyt and Aspen Runkel went fifth and sixth in the 100-meter hurdles. Runkel was also fourth in the 300-meter hurdles and third in the 400. Both Charlo relay teams picked up second- place finishes.
The Arlee Scarlets also had a couple of high place finishers, with Rachelle Meidinger placing third in the shot put followed by twin sister Aspen at sixth. Teammate Becca Nelson had a good showing in the javelin, taking second in the event with a throw of 125 feet, 8 inches to edge out Charlo’s Dawn Blevins, who took third. Nelson also placed fifth in the discus.
The top five individuals and relay teams qualified for the State C meet, which begins Friday in Butte.
